It’s a Mystery! is a mystery book discussion group that has met at the Coralville Public Library since 1994.
It's a Mystery meet on the second Wednesday of each month at 10:00 am in Schwab Auditorium and on Zoom. Email Mike Jorgensen for the Zoom link. You are welcome to join in any time. Come when the book sounds good, or to every meeting.
"How to Solve Your Own Murder" by Kristen Perrin
It is 1965, when teenager Frances visits a fortune teller who tells her that, one day, she will be murdered. It takes 60 years before this prediction comes true, leaving Annie Adams to find her great-aunt’s killer. A “spellbinding cozy mystery layered with so many twists and turns that readers…will keep changing their minds about whodunnit and why” (Shelf Awareness).
